Playboy Celebrates 50th Anniversary in 3 Cities

CHICAGO — As part of its 50th anniversary "50 global party extravaganza," Playboy Enterprises is simultaneously celebrating in three cities on June 10.

Mez, a premiere restaurant and lounge in the heart of Charlotte, North Carolina’s hip EpiCentre will turn one of its theaters into a Playboy Club and partygoers will have the opportunity to celebrate in true Playboy fashion.

The theater will be transformed and illuminated with historic images and video footage from the famed clubs. Guests will also be invited to party and dance the night away with Playboy Playmate Amanda Paige and enjoy the sounds of well-known S.K.A.M. artist DJ Fashen.

Mez's June 10 party will immediately follow Charlotte's after work celebration - Alive After Five. Happy hour revelers will be invited into Mez around 10 p.m. to toast the Playboy milestone.

In Vancouver, British Columbia, the Caprice Nightclub will open its doors as a Playboy Club and partygoers will have the opportunity to celebrate with the help of DJs Flipout and Johnny Jover.

In addition, the search for Playboy's Vancouver Bunny will also be taking place at Caprice Nightclub. Beautiful, outgoing ladies who are interested in representing their city are invited to enter the Vancouver bunny search online.

During the June 10 event, three judges — Red 1 of the Rascalz, Kid Carson from The Beat 94.5 and Karolina Turek from Karolina Turek Photography — will select Vancouver's hottest bunny.

The lucky bunny winner will have her photos submitted to Hugh Hefner for consideration for Playboy magazine, receive a $500 cash prize and will have her photos featured on PlayboyClub50 .

Not to be left out, San Diego’s Harrah's Rincon Casino and Resort’s Eclipse nightclub will also join in on the celebration.

"We are so excited to be part of this global celebration," Eclipse entertainment manager Carla Miller said. "We are recreating the Playboy experience, but with a San Diego twist — poolside and under the stars. This is going to be the sexiest party of the year."

The party at Eclipse, which was voted the number one nightclub in the Best of San Diego's annual readers' poll, will be hosted by DJ Eric Cubeechee, with special appearances by Playboy Playmates Jaime Faith Edmondson, Lindsey Gayle Evans, Michelle McLaughlin, Jennifer Campbell and Patrice Hollis.
